AMC revealed that only the Empire 25 in New York, and the Disney Springs, FL locations will have the marathon.

They also shortened it to 12 of the films:
1:30pm Iron Man
4:00pm The Incredible Hulk
6:15pm Thor
9:00pm Captain America: The First Avenger
11:30pm The Avengers
2:15am Guardians of the Galaxy
4:30am The Avengers: Age of Ultron
7:15am Captain America: Civil War
10:00am Doctor Strange
12:45am Spider-man: Homecoming
3:15am Black Panther
6:00pm Avengers: Infinity War

https://www.amctheatres.com/movies/a...marathon-56563

So, it looks like they're skipping all of the sequels (bar Avengers and Cap 3) and Ant-Man.

Poster billing is always contractual. It has little to do with the characters or their importance in a film, and everything to do with the stars. Cheadle is a bigger established name than Boseman or Holland (for now)
